The cheapest way to get from Derby to Enderby is to bus and line 50 bus which costs £4 - £17 and takes 1h 50m.
The fastest way to get from Derby to Enderby is to drive which takes 37 min and costs £7 - £12.
No, there is no direct bus from Derby station to Enderby. However, there are services departing from Bus Station and arriving at Shortridge Lane via St Margaret's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 50m.
No, there is no direct train from Derby to Enderby. However, there are services departing from Derby and arriving at Narborough via Leicester.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 18m.
The distance between Derby and Enderby is 36 miles. The road distance is 32.1 miles.
The best way to get from Derby to Enderby without a car is to train which takes 1h 18m and costs £18 - £27.
It takes approximately 1h 18m to get from Derby to Enderby, including transfers.
Derby to Enderby b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Bus Station.
Derby to Enderby train services, operated by East Midlands Railways, depart from Derby station.
The best way to get from Derby to Enderby is to train which takes 1h 18m and costs £18 - £27. Alternatively, you can bus and line 50 bus, which costs £4 - £17 and takes 1h 50m.
